BE IT RESOLVED BY THE COUNCIL OF THE CITY OF WATERLOO, IOWA: That the bid of Peterson Contractors, Inc . of Reinbeck, Iowa, in the amount of $3 , 189, 424 . 95, for the construction of the F.Y. 2010 River Renaissance Lower Plaza, Contract No. 763 , described in the plans and specifications heretofore adopted by this Council for said project, after public hearing on published notice required by law, be and is hereby accepted, the same being the lowest bid received for said work. The Mayor Pro Tem and City Clerk are hereby directed to execute contract with the said contractor for the construction of said improvements, said contract not to be binding on the City until approved by this Council . RON WELPER In the past I have used the a formula many jurisdictions used whereby if the second lowest hard 5 bidder's bid includes M/WBE participation and "...the bid does not exceed by more then BOB 3%to a maximum of$10,000 any other lowest and otherwise qualified bidder and if in the GREENWOOD opinion of the (City) the selection of such bidder as the lowest and best bidder will have At-Large the greatest potential among bidders for providing equal opportunity to local minority STEVE group member and women... " Where these facts do not exist,then it might be appropriate SCHMITT to find Good Faith on the part of the apparent low bidder who has 0%participation or At-Large lesser participation. Here the MBE participation is extremely small when compared to the total contract amount, and more significantly,the $245,125.00 difference in PCI's and Cunningham's bids far exceeds the"3%to a maximum of$10,000" spread between low bidder and second lowest bidder. Accordingly,under the particular facts and circumstances here, I conclude"Good Faith" has been established.
